Transaction 617308b210d7740bfb146100c30cc41c8cee7bea831c6219207c8cf5d018a3ee

2 Input
2 Outputs
  • 617308b210d7740bfb146100c30cc41c8cee7bea831c6219207c8cf5d018a3ee:0
  • value  11450000
    address  13FzjZKUKEw6mpd7NNjUESzjot5aXee4YY
  • 617308b210d7740bfb146100c30cc41c8cee7bea831c6219207c8cf5d018a3ee:1
  • value  429157
    address  13MVPU1CZwVkVa8GVpf9dsDWUXEMh2gu32